About Bhorabadar

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Bhorabadar village is 241940. Bhorabadar village is located in Chanan subdivision of Banka district in Bihar,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Chanan (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Banka. As per 2009 stats, Koriya is the gram panchayat of Bhorabadar village.

The total geographical area of village is 255 hectares. Bhorabadar has a total population of 1,299 peoples, out of which male population is 684 while female population is 615. Literacy rate of bhorabadar village is 35.33% out of which 44.01% males and 25.69% females are literate. There are about 228 houses in bhorabadar village.

Deoghar(jharkhand) is nearest town to bhorabadar for all major economic activities, which is approximately 25km away.
